With tough, experienced climbers, the 1924 team made the third British attempt in four years to scale Mount Everest. Unlike more seasoned members of the British team, Irvine had limited climbing experience, having scaled modest peaks in Spitsbergen, Wales, and the Alps, far from the giants of the Himalaya. The hair samples taken by Gates from a series of footprints measuring 33 centmeters (13 in) long and 25 centimeters (10 in) across were tested by a forensic analyst, who concluded that the sample contained an altogether and hitherto unknown DNA sequence.[2]. The last person to see the pair was their teammate Noel Odell, who stopped at around 26,000 feet on June 8, 1924, to turn his gaze toward the summit. In an all new Discovery documentary, EVERESTS GREATEST MYSTERY, a team of expert mountaineers undertake an epic adventure to solve the mystery of George Mallory and Andrew Irvine, two explorers who perished on their journey to Everests peak in 1924.
